A pc

Jk, but don't spend money on something over 1080p and 60fps because that's where the consoles max out.

 

This. 1080p gameplay on 4K tv looks like shit doesn't matter if it's console or PC gameplay.

 

I found out that 2560x1440 gameplay actually scales pretty well on my 4K TV, better then 1920x1080 and even 3200x1800 which is higher resolution.\

 

But the best is to play your games in 3840x2160 on PC  :D

 

A R9 390 8GB can do all games in 4K with decent 40-45FPS with ALMOST EVERYTHING on Ultra.

For older consoles, a good old CRT is what you want.

Going 4K isn't going to improve the graphics of current and previous generation consoles.

Don't buy a 4K tv for a console, they can't display in 4K resolution so it's a waste of time unless you plan on buying a Blu-Ray player or other media device that displays in 4K. Just get a 1080p display with a really good refresh rate on it.
